#f19df0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f19df0 is composed of 94.5% red, 61.6%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.9% magenta, 0.4%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 300.7 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 78%. #f19df0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e33be1. Closest websafe color is: #ff99ff.

Shades and Tints of #f19df0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050105 is the darkest color, while #fdf3f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#f19df0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cac4ca is the less saturated color, while #fe90fd is the most saturated one.
